Evergreen Academy
Independent
Evergreen Academy is a highly-regarded Montessori school serving the Eastern Panhandle region including Shepherdstown. The school offers authentic Montessori education for children ages 3-12, focusing on individualized learning and hands-on experiences. With small class sizes and certified Montessori teachers, the school emphasizes academic excellence while nurturing independence and creativity. The campus features well-equipped classrooms, outdoor learning spaces, and a comprehensive STEAM program that integrates science, technology, engineering, arts, and mathematics.

St. Joseph School
Catholic Schools of West Virginia
St. Joseph School is a premier Catholic private school serving the Eastern Panhandle, including Shepherdstown families. The school provides a rigorous academic curriculum rooted in Catholic values, with strong emphasis on core subjects, character development, and community service. Features include modern technology integration, comprehensive fine arts programs, competitive sports teams, and small class sizes ensuring personalized attention. The school maintains high academic standards with graduates consistently accepted into top regional high schools.

The Wildwood Middle School
Independent
The Wildwood Middle School offers a unique progressive education model serving students from Shepherdstown and surrounding communities. The school focuses on project-based learning, critical thinking, and real-world applications across all subjects. With an emphasis on environmental science and sustainability, students engage in hands-on learning through the school's extensive outdoor classroom and garden programs. The intimate learning environment features multi-age classrooms, individualized learning plans, and strong emphasis on social-emotional development alongside academic excellence.

What are the primary private school options available for K-12 education in Shepherdstown, WV, and what are their educational approaches?
Shepherdstown offers a few distinct private school options, each with a unique approach. Evergreen Academy is a private, secular school offering a progressive, project-based education with a focus on environmental stewardship and the arts. St. Joseph School is a Catholic parochial school providing a faith-based, traditional academic curriculum from Pre-K through 8th grade, emphasizing moral development and community service. The Wildwood Middle School offers a specialized, experiential education for middle school students, often with a focus on outdoor and place-based learning. It's important to note that Shepherdstown does not have a private high school, so families often look at options in nearby Charles Town, Martinsburg, or even Maryland for secondary education.
How does tuition for private schools in Shepherdstown, WV, compare to the state average, and are there financial aid options specific to West Virginia?
Tuition in Shepherdstown is generally competitive but can vary. For the 2024-2025 academic year, St. Joseph School's tuition is approximately $5,000-$7,000, while Evergreen Academy and Wildwood Middle School, as smaller independent schools, may have tuition ranging from $8,000 to $12,000. These figures are often below the national average for private schools but may be slightly above the West Virginia state average due to Shepherdstown's proximity to the higher-cost Washington D.C. metro area. West Virginia offers the Hope Scholarship, a state-funded Education Savings Account (ESA) program, which provides eligible families with funds that can be used for private school tuition, tutoring, and other educational expenses. All local private schools can provide information on their own need-based financial aid and payment plans.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for private schools in Shepherdstown, and are there waiting lists?
The enrollment process in Shepherdstown typically begins in the winter (January-February) for the following fall, with application deadlines often in March. St. Joseph School, as a parish school, may give priority to registered parishioners and siblings of current students. Evergreen Academy and Wildwood Middle School usually require a campus tour, application, student visit day, and often an educational assessment or interview. Due to their small sizes—often with only one class per grade level—these schools can have limited space and waiting lists, particularly for entry-grade levels like Kindergarten or 6th grade. It is highly recommended to initiate inquiries a full year in advance. Rolling admissions may be available if spots remain open after the primary cycle.
For families considering both options, how do the private schools in Shepherdstown compare academically and socially to the public Jefferson County Schools?
The key differences lie in class size, educational philosophy, and specific program offerings. Jefferson County public schools, like Shepherdstown Elementary, offer a robust, standards-based education with a wider array of specialized staff and extracurriculars due to larger scale. Private schools in Shepherdstown offer significantly smaller class sizes (often 10-15 students), allowing for highly individualized instruction. Academically, private schools like Evergreen offer a less standardized, more holistic curriculum, while St. Joseph provides structured learning within a faith-based framework. Socially, the private schools foster tight-knit, community-oriented environments. The choice often comes down to a family's preference for a specific pedagogical approach (progressive vs. traditional), desire for religious education, and the value placed on very small, personalized learning communities versus the resources and diversity of a larger public school system.
